Homer Washington Sackett
Father | Jonathan Y Sackett (1804-1880) |
Mother | Rachel Wells Lusk |
Homer Washington Sackett, son of Jonathan Y Sackett and Rachel Wells Lusk, was born in Putnam County, OhioG, on 7 July 1836.1,2 He died aged 75 in Ottawa Township, Putnam CountyG, on 9 December 19123 and was buried at Riley Creek Cemetery, Ottawa TownshipG, on 11 April 1912.3 He married on 10 March 1864, Mary E Cartwright, daughter of Stephen Cartwright and Mahala Thrapp.2
Homer served as a Union soldier from May to August 1864 in an Ohio regiment in the American Civil War.4
In 1890 he was living in Ottawa, Putnam CountyG.4

William Putnam Sackett
Father | Jonathan Y Sackett (1804-1880) |
Mother | Rachel Wells Lusk |
William Putnam Sackett, son of Jonathan Y Sackett and Rachel Wells Lusk, was born in Putnam County, OhioG, on 4 May 1838.1,2 He died aged 23 at the Regimental Hospital on 17 November 1861.1,3,4
Putnam Sackett served in the Union Army in the American Civil War in Company I, 49th Ohio Volunteer Infantry Regiment. He died in the service.5,3

Jane Sackett
Father | David H Sackett (1772-) |
Mother | ___ Carnes |
Jane Sackett, daughter of David H Sackett and ___ Carnes, was born in PennsylvaniaG about 1812.1,2
In 1850 Jane was living in Venango, Butler County, PennsylvaniaG, in the household of her father David and stepmother Margaret, and was recorded in the census as Jane Sackett, aged 38 and born in Pennsylvania.3

George Sackett
Father | David H Sackett (1772-) |
Mother | ___ Carnes |
George Sackett, son of David H Sackett and ___ Carnes, was born about 1814.1 He died in 1856.1 He married about 1842, Sophia Amy ___.1

Elisabeth Sackett
Father | David H Sackett (1772-) |
Mother | ___ Carnes |
Elisabeth Sackett, daughter of David H Sackett and ___ Carnes, was born in PennsylvaniaG about 1823.1,2 She died aged about 29 on 10 February 1853.2 She was unmarried.2
In 1850 Elisabeth was living in Venango, Butler County, PennsylvaniaG, in the household of her father David and stepmother Margaret, and was recorded in the census as Elizabeth Sackett, aged 27 and born in Pennsylvania.3

Sarah A Sackett
Father | David H Sackett (1772-) |
Mother | ___ Carnes |
Sarah A Sackett, daughter of David H Sackett and ___ Carnes, was born in PennsylvaniaG about 1827.1,2 She married Josiah Sloan.1
In 1850 Sarah was living in Venango, Butler County, PennsylvaniaG, in the household of her father David and stepmother Margaret, and was recorded in the census as Sarah A Sackett, aged 23 and born in Pennsylvania.3
